The True Meaning of Priority Notification

Understanding the Context

Priority notification goes beyond simple labeling like “High,” “Medium,” or “Low.” It’s a sophisticated system designed to deliver the most critical alerts to the right recipients at the right moment—based on context, behavior, and urgency. Unlike traditional methods that rely solely on timestamp or severity tags, modern systems evaluate multiple factors: user preferences, current workload, time of day, channel preference (SMS, email, app alerts), and even historical engagement patterns.

For businesses, this means sending time-sensitive messages—like order confirmations, system outages, or security alerts—to only those users who actually need them, reducing alert fatigue and boosting response rates. For individuals, it translates into notifications that cut through the noise to ensure you never miss what matters.

Why Priority Notification Is Changing Everything

  1. Reduces Alert Fatigue
    Millions ignore alerts daily because too many are irrelevant. Priority systems cut through the clutter, placing only essential notifications in front of users, thereby increasing engagement and compliance.

Key Insights

  1. Enhances Operational Efficiency
    In enterprise settings, priority notification streamlines workflows. Teams receive timely updates relevant to their roles—eliminating distractions and allowing faster decision-making.

  2. Improves User Experience and Trust
    When users feel informed with meaningful alerts, they trust the sender more. This relationship boosts brand reputation and user loyalty.

  3. Enables Intelligent Automation
    Advanced notification priority uses AI and machine learning to analyze patterns, predict context, and adapt in real time—turning static alerts into dynamic communication tools.

  4. Drives Better Compliance and Risk Management
    In regulated industries like finance and healthcare, proper prioritization ensures critical compliance alerts are never missed, strengthening security and accountability.

To make the most of priority notifications, both senders and receivers should understand:
- Contextual relevance (e.g., location, time, role)
- Notification types (severe disruption vs. informational update)
- Delivery preferences (push, SMS, email)
- The ability to customize alert thresholds and categories

Tools powered by robust priority notification engines offer customizable dashboards and analytics, empowering organizations to refine their alert strategies continuously.
